Takeoff Edu Group providing Image
segmentation Projects using MATLAB is a process of dividing an image into
multiple segments or regions, each of which corresponds to a different object
or part of the image. It is a crucial step in many image processing and
computer vision applications.
MATLAB is a powerful tool for image processing and computer vision, and it provides a wide range of built-in functions and toolboxes for image segmentation.
